Yes, there are two main types of smog: "photochemical smog" and "sulfurous smog." Photochemical smog forms in areas with a high concentration of automobile emissions, sunlight, and warm temperatures, while sulfurous smog is caused by the burning of coal and oil, emitting sulfur dioxide into the atmosphere.
Photochemical smog is caused by the mixing of hydrocarbons and NOx in the presence of sunlight. Smog may be controlled by: * Controlling industrial emissions of the precursors * Reducing automobile emissions by reducing traffic or increasing pollution control
